Jack,
I've seen the experts recommend synthetic transmission fluid for
heavy-duty use such as towing. Main reason is that it doesn't break down
when overheated. However, the seals inside the tranny will still suffer
from excessive heat, so I personally think the real key is to keep the
oil cool in the first place.
Install a guage so you KNOW how hot your oil is getting (or not getting,
as the case may be). Be aware that there's 2 situations that will cause
excessive transmission heating, especially with a unit that incorporates
a lockup torque converter: towing on steep hill where the converter is
unlocked, and manuevering around a parking area, especially if on a hill
or soft ground.
